The Bondage Master

The Bondage Master

1998 ""
The Bondage Master
The Bondage Master

The Bondage Master

5.8 | 1h24m | en | Comedy

A Japanese bondage photographer rescues a woman from the Japanese mafia and sets out to find the woman's missing sister.

View More